Campus language
Search the full glossary. Nothing is sampled or hidden when the search field is empty.

B
- Bean There
- The student-run coffee shop located within the Student Centre.
D
- Downtown
- Refers to the cluster of campus buildings located in the Windsor city center (Mediaplex, Zekelman).
G
- GEM
- The Windsor campus residence building, managed by GEM Corporation.
- Griff's
- Griff's Cavern, the student-run pub and lounge located at the Windsor South Campus.
Q
- Quittenton
- The student residence building located at the Chatham (Thames) campus.
S
- SAA
- Saints Athletics Association, the body overseeing varsity and intramural sports.
- Saints
- The collective nickname for all St. Clair College students, faculty, and athletic teams.
- Saints Gaming
- The college's official varsity esports organization and arena.
- SRC
- Student Representative Council, the student government for Windsor campuses.
- SSB
- Student Service Brokerage, often used in reference to student insurance and health plan inquiries.
T
- Thames Res
- The student residence building located at the Chatham (Thames) campus.
- The Bean
- Commonly used shorthand for the coffee and snack kiosks found across campuses.
- The Eatery
- The main food court area in the Windsor South Campus featuring various vendors.
- The Res
- General shorthand used by students for the on-campus housing at either Windsor or Chatham.
- The Snack Bar
- The quick-service food counter located at the Chatham campus.
- The South
- Common shorthand for the main Windsor South Campus.
- The Thames
- Student shorthand for the Chatham campus location.
- TSI
- Thames Students Incorporated, the student union specifically for the Chatham campus.
